Ask Question, Ask an Expert

+1-415-315-9853

info@mywordsolution.com

Ask Software Engineering Expert

Answer the following problems.

problem 1) What is the UML? How to apply UML?

problem 2) What is Software Architecture? What is not software architecture?

problem 3) Describe pipe and filter architectural style.

problem 4) How pattern meets the objectives of software architecture?

problem 5) What is a design pattern? What are the essential elements of a design pattern?

problem 6) Consider a drawing editor that lets users draw and arrange graphical elements ( lines, polygon, text, etc.) into pictures and diagrams. The drawing editor’s key abstraction is the graphical object, which has an editable shape and can draw itself.

The interface for graphical objects is defined by an abstract class called shape. The editor defines a subclass of shape for each kind of graphical object : a lineshape class for lines, a polygonshape class for polygon, and so forth.

select the most appropriate design pattern to address the above problem. Give structure and participants to illustrate use of design pattern.

problem 7) With the help of ex illustrate “Information Expert” GRASP.

problem 8) Describe intent and applicability of Singleton Design Pattern.

problem 9) What are the participants of Adaptor Design Pattern?

problem 10) Give structure and collaboration of Interator Design Pattern.

Software Engineering, Computer Science

  • Category:- Software Engineering
  • Reference No.:- M95288

Have any Question? 


Related Questions in Software Engineering

Sdlc and erp methodology1briefly discuss the key phases of

SDLC and ERP methodology 1. Briefly discuss the key phases of the SDLC methodology. 2. Discuss the alternative approaches of SDLC and the benefits of alternatives. 3. Compare and contrast the three major ERP implementati ...

Systems analysistesting and quality assurance is also an

Systems Analysis Testing and quality assurance is also an important phase within the software development life cycle (SDLC); however, it can start as early as the design phase and continue into deployment. Planning for t ...

Each response must be 200-300 words plus need

Each Response Must be 200-300 words plus need references 1.) Supporting Activity: Software Maintenance Review this week's Electronic Reserve Reading, "No Silver Bullet: A Retrospective on the Essence and Accidents of Sof ...

Assignmenttonys chips has recently been sold to a new

Assignment Tony's Chips has recently been sold to a new independent company. The new company has hired you to manage a project that will move the old Website from an externally hosted solution to an internal one. The com ...

Quizthe lamborghini car company is considering adding a

Quiz The Lamborghini car company is considering adding a robot to its assembly process. To do so requires additional resources. The firms involved in the financing, parts suppliers, manufacturing hardware suppliers, desi ...

Integrating the enterprise is functiontechnologyquestion

Integrating the Enterprise, IS Function/Technology Question 1 Describe how each component of a business continuity plan (BCP) ensures a business will continue to function with minimal interruption. Question 2 You have be ...

Assignment component interface for an emergency control

Assignment: Component Interface for an Emergency Control Room As the lead software engineer for a medium-sized hospital, you have been asked to spearhead an effort to improve the tracking of Voice Over IP (VOIP) calls ma ...

Assignmentcreate an executive summary to present to rwo

Assignment Create an executive summary to present to RWO management. Create a GANTT chart using Project or similar software. Create a PERT chart using Project or similar software. Create an organizational hierarchy chart ...

Case study software system architectureread the case study

Case Study: Software System Architecture Read the case study titled "A Patient Information System for Mental Health Care", located in Chapter 1 of your textbook. Develop an overall architecture for the system described i ...

Discuss about principles of good software

Discuss about "Principles of Good Software Design" Instructions: • As a web software engineer or architect, your job is to provide solutions that are the best fit for your business under constraints of limited money, tim ...

  • 4,153,160 Questions Asked
  • 13,132 Experts
  • 2,558,936 Questions Answered

Ask Experts for help!!

Looking for Assignment Help?

Start excelling in your Courses, Get help with Assignment

Write us your full requirement for evaluation and you will receive response within 20 minutes turnaround time.

Ask Now Help with Problems, Get a Best Answer

WalMart Identification of theory and critical discussion

Drawing on the prescribed text and/or relevant academic literature, produce a paper which discusses the nature of group

Section onea in an atwood machine suppose two objects of

SECTION ONE (a) In an Atwood Machine, suppose two objects of unequal mass are hung vertically over a frictionless

Part 1you work in hr for a company that operates a factory

Part 1: You work in HR for a company that operates a factory manufacturing fiberglass. There are several hundred empl

Details on advanced accounting paperthis paper is intended

DETAILS ON ADVANCED ACCOUNTING PAPER This paper is intended for students to apply the theoretical knowledge around ac

Create a provider database and related reports and queries

Create a provider database and related reports and queries to capture contact information for potential PC component pro